Today I did something I haven’t done in a while. I had to set aside a project because it was just to stressful. This wasn’t just any project, rather, it was writing using LaTex (pronounced La-Tech). For those of you not familiar with LaTex , it’s a text formatting program that produces results MUCH better than Microsoft Word. My CV was written using this program, and I am much happier with it than any earlier incarnation.
The major problem with using LaTex, is that it is all written in code, rather than plain text, and most aspects of the formatting must be encoded as well. This is why you can achieve great looking documents, but it can also be a bit overwhelming... and today it was.
I’m not entirely sure if its just anxiety about trying to figure something out, or the fact that I have 10 windows open on my computer screen trying to figure it out (not only LaTex windows, but BibDesk, Mail, other LaTex documents of mine where I’ve already figured some stuff out, and even Safari... no I’m not beyond googling to find good solutions).
Suffice it to say: I set this aside, I guess I’ll come back to it later!
